Department of Forensic Science / B.Sc. Forensic Science
The B.Sc. Forensic Science programme is an interdisciplinary and career-oriented degree designed for students who are passionate about science, investigation, and solving real-world problems. The programme blends biology, chemistry, physics, criminology, psychology, computer science and law to train students in the scientific examination of evidence and crime reconstruction.
Each semester is strategically structured to build expertise in crime scene investigation and evidence analysis. The B.Sc is a three year degree programme. However, as per the provisions of the new National Education Policy (NEP 2020), a student may continue into the fourth year and earn a B.Sc Honours degree.

Programme: B.Sc. Forensic Science
Duration: 3 Years (Degree) / 4 Years (Honours under NEP 2020)
Mode: Full-Time Undergraduate Programme
Academic Focus: Crime scene investigation, forensic biology, chemistry, toxicology, ballistics, cyber forensics and law
Department: Department of Forensic Science
School: School of Biological & Forensic Sciences
Review the mandatory academic qualifications and minimum score criteria required for admission.
Candidates who have completed Higher Secondary (10+2 / PUC) or Equivalent with an aggregate of 40% or an equivalent CGPA and have studied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ics and/or Biology are eligible.

Find Programmes by InterestUpon successful completion of the B.Sc. Forensic Science programme, graduates demonstrate comprehensive mastery in the following core academic competencies:
Apply scientific methodologies for crime scene cordoning, systematic search, evidence documentation, and packaging.
Analyze blood stains, physiological fluids, DNA profiles, toxicological specimens, and trace chemical residues.
Evaluate questioned documents, latent fingerprints, tire/footwear impressions, and firearm ballistic markings.
Acquire digital media, perform data recovery, examine cyber attack logs, and analyze network incident artifacts.
Draft comprehensive forensic reports, uphold chain of custody, and present scientific evidence in mock courtrooms.
Formulate investigative hypotheses, execute research projects, and prepare for M.Sc. Forensic Science and Ph.D.
